Manual for the less impatient bees ================================== Bee Reward is a game script for OpenTTD 1.5 or newer. The script gives a number of goals to achieve (number of goals can be set by a parameter). It requests a given amount of cargo of a given type to deliver to a given destination, where the first amount should arrive within a time frame. You have to build the transport connection, and deliver the requested amount. When that is done, the goal is considered to be fulfilled. It is removed from the list, and a new goal is created (may take a while) for you to fulfill. You can configure how much you get for completing a goal. There is no penalty for failing to achieve a goal. The purpose of the timer is to get rid of obsolete or unreachable goals. Since the timer is reset when new cargo is detected, you can take as long as you like to complete the goal, as long as you deliver something regularly.
